Interface HvlAuthzProfileBatchProcessingService
- All Known Implementing Classes:
HvlAuthzProfileBatchProcessingServiceImpl
@Validated
public interface HvlAuthzProfileBatchProcessingService
This service provides profiles batch processing operational methods.
-
Method Summary
Modifier and TypeMethodDescriptionactivate
(@Valid @NotNull HvlOAuthBaseBatchProcessModel baseBatchProcessingModel) Activates profiles through batch process.deactivate
(@Valid @NotNull HvlOAuthBaseBatchProcessModel baseBatchProcessingModel) Deactivates profiles through batch processdelete
(@Valid @NotNull HvlOAuthBaseBatchProcessModel baseBatchProcessingModel) Deletes profiles through batch process.
-
Method Details
-
delete
HvlOAuthzBatchProcessingResultModel delete(@Valid @NotNull @Valid @NotNull HvlOAuthBaseBatchProcessModel baseBatchProcessingModel) Deletes profiles through batch process.- Parameters:
baseBatchProcessingModel
- the base batch processing model- Returns:
- the hvl o authz batch processing result model
-
activate
HvlOAuthzBatchProcessingResultModel activate(@Valid @NotNull @Valid @NotNull HvlOAuthBaseBatchProcessModel baseBatchProcessingModel) Activates profiles through batch process.- Parameters:
baseBatchProcessingModel
- the base batch processing model- Returns:
- the hvl o authz batch processing result model
-
deactivate
HvlOAuthzBatchProcessingResultModel deactivate(@Valid @NotNull @Valid @NotNull HvlOAuthBaseBatchProcessModel baseBatchProcessingModel) Deactivates profiles through batch process- Parameters:
baseBatchProcessingModel
- the base batch processing model- Returns:
- the hvl o authz batch processing result model
-